

Restaurants visited by 5Cherry
Menu
Table booking
Menu
Table booking
City: City of London,Westminster, 5 Glentworth Street, London NW1 5PG, United Kingdom, City of London,Westminster
"The Phoenix Palace offers high-quality and delicious Chinese cuisine. The food is made using fresh ingredients and expert cooking techniques. The dump..."
- «
- »